ChoiceOne Financial Services Inc. (COFS) closed at $31.64, down 0.72% in the latest session. The stock remains above its key support level of $30.06 while testing resistance near $33.22. The slight pullback comes amid normal trading activity, and the price action suggests the stock is consolidating within a defined range.

ChoiceOne Financial Services experienced a modest decline of 0.72%, bringing the share price to $31.64. The move occurred on what appeared to be normal volume, indicating that the selling pressure was not extraordinary. In the context of the broader financial sector, regional banks have faced mixed sentiment recently, with interest rate expectations and loan growth concerns influencing price action. COFS, as a smaller community bank, may be more sensitive to local economic conditions in Michigan and Ohio. The stock’s current price is roughly midway between its established support at $30.06 and resistance at $33.22, suggesting that traders are waiting for a catalyst to break the range. The 0.72% decline is relatively minor in percentage terms, and the stock has not violated any key technical thresholds. Volume patterns remain consistent with recent averages, implying that this move is likely a routine fluctuation rather than the start of a new downtrend. Sector positioning remains stable, with no major news directly impacting the company in the session. The slight drop could be attributed to profit-taking or general market jitters rather than company-specific fundamentals. From a technical perspective, COFS is trading in a well-defined range with support at $30.06 and resistance at $33.22. The current price of $31.64 sits slightly above the midpoint of this range, indicating a neutral to slightly bullish short-term posture. The stock’s recent price action shows a series of higher lows since the last test of support, which could be a constructive sign. However, the inability to break above the $33.22 resistance level has capped upside momentum. Momentum indicators, such as the relative strength index (RSI), are likely in the neutral zone, perhaps in the mid-40s to mid-50s range, reflecting neither overbought nor oversold conditions. The moving average convergence divergence (MACD) may be close to its signal line, suggesting a lack of clear directional bias. Price action over the past few weeks has formed a consolidation pattern, often a precursor to a breakout. The stock is currently trading near its 50-day moving average, which may act as dynamic support or resistance. A move above the $33.22 resistance could open the path toward the next technical hurdle, while a drop below $30.06 would signal a bearish shift. Looking ahead, ChoiceOne Financial Services may continue to trade within its current range until a catalyst emerges. Potential positive catalysts could include stronger-than-expected quarterly earnings, net interest margin expansion, or favorable local economic data. Conversely, headwinds such as rising deposit costs or a downturn in loan demand could pressure the stock toward the $30.06 support level. If the stock manages to close above $33.22 on above-average volume, it could trigger a breakout toward higher resistance levels around $35.00-$36.00. On the downside, a sustained break below $30.06 might lead to a retest of the next support zone near $28.50. The stock’s performance may also be influenced by broader market trends, especially the trajectory of interest rates and regulatory developments for community banks. Investors should monitor upcoming earnings reports and management commentary for signs of financial health. The current price action suggests a stalemate between buyers and sellers, and a decisive move is likely needed to establish a new trend. Until then, COFS is likely to remain in a consolidation phase.
